Have you been searching for that special acreage block that ticks all the boxes? Well this pretty 15 acres (6.07ha) might just be the one.
Coming off the Kings Highway down The River Road with private access, to my mind this block would suit someone being a little entrepreneurial. There is a cleared elevated house site on the eastern side of the block and with the R5 zoning for two residences are allowed (STCA).
On the lower portion of the block, fronting tidal Nelligen Creek where you can try your luck for a fish or two there is a large flat grassed area which would be perfect for Hip camping or a few Tiny Homes for holiday letting a great little side earner!
Alternately you might like the space to run some horses or with the ground on the flat being rich in alluvial soil with a small fresh water creek for irrigation it would be perfect for growing flowers or organic vegetables for the local or Canberra market. The property is fenced and gated.
Blocks like this are hard to come by, being less than a 10-minute drive to the busy hub of Batemans Bay for all your shopping and service needs, the riverside village of Nelligen is close by and offers attractions such as the well-regarded Steampacket Hotel known for its good food and entertainment, as well as the River café and a regional boat ramp for easy access to the pristine Clyde River for boating and fishing.

A block's planning zone defines how that land can be used and what can be built on it.
A right to use a part of land owned by another person for a specific purpose. The most common forms of easements are for services, such as water, electricity or sewerage.
The value of a block of land without any buildings, landscaping, paths, or fences. This is different to the block's market value. A block's unimproved value is used to calculate rates and land tax charges.
This represents the shape of the geographical land. Closely spaced contour lines represent a steep slope. Widely spaced lines represent a gentle slope.
